Output 1884c56b3c641e95267527bff1079589e1eb058344bb75e171dc2d69e27d4e62:0

value
104098735
script pubkey
OP_HASH160 OP_PUSHBYTES_20 868a13b470b8cf970ad890dabb44102194112b63 OP_EQUAL
address
MLAYBtfqbiNCsvFEHC45SJRETKJqYpGHS2
transaction
1884c56b3c641e95267527bff1079589e1eb058344bb75e171dc2d69e27d4e62
spent
true